Background

From Software’s “The Duskbloods” represents the studio’s venture into new territory with a hybrid PvPvE design that blends cooperative gameplay, player-versus-player combat, and romantic elements. Director Hidetaka Miyazaki has been closely involved in the project, incorporating signature design philosophies including obscured vision mechanics and intricate map layouts. The closed network test was intended to stress-test servers and gather player feedback before broader access.

Hayden Panettiere, best known for her role as Claire Bennet in the television series “Heroes,” had been the English voice actress for two central characters in the Kingdom Hearts franchise for many years. Her contributions spanned multiple entries in the series, making her departure a significant loss for the gaming community.

Rune Factory 6 and the new Story of Seasons title had been in development silence since 2023, leading some fans to question whether the projects were still active. The simultaneous reveal of development footage for both titles provided confirmation that Marvelous remained committed to both franchises.

Key Points

  • From Software’s “The Duskbloods” closed network test crashed on August 21 due to server overload, though the company and fans viewed this as evidence of the game’s high demand.
  • Director Hidetaka Miyazaki participated in interviews discussing the game’s unique design philosophy, sparking extensive community discussion and analysis.
  • Actress Hayden Panettiere passed away at age 36, prompting widespread mourning within the Kingdom Hearts fan community and trending #KingdomHearts on Japanese social media.
  • Marvelous released development footage for both Rune Factory 6 and a new Story of Seasons title after three years without updates, reigniting fan enthusiasm.
  • Nexon and devCAT launched pre-registration for Mabinogi Mobile, a free-to-play MMORPG designed for busy players with limited time commitments.
  • Arknights: Endfield announced a new version titled “Dreamscape of Frozen Ice” featuring new operators, system improvements, and quality-of-life enhancements.

Timeline

  • August 18: Pre-registration opens for Mabinogi Mobile; positive hands-on impressions emerge.
  • August 18: “Order of the Sinking Star,” a puzzle adventure game from The Witness developer, announces October 8 release date.
  • August 20: From Software releases hands-on preview reports for The Duskbloods, revealing gameplay systems and design philosophy.
  • August 20: Director Hidetaka Miyazaki discusses The Duskbloods in interviews, detailing design choices and inspirations.
  • August 21: The Duskbloods closed network test crashes on its first day due to server congestion.
  • August 21: Arknights: Endfield reveals new version “Dreamscape of Frozen Ice” with new operators and system improvements.
  • August 22: Cygames announces “Skill Set” feature for Uma Musume, launching September 11.
  • August 23: Steam sales highlight classic titles with significant discounts.
  • August 24: Marvelous releases development footage for Rune Factory 6 and new Story of Seasons title.
  • August 24: Nijisanji VTubers participate in Arknights: Endfield event, with Team Frontier securing victory.

Other Notable News

Ryza Chat: AI Delayed: SpiralAI announced a postponement for the Atelier Ryza AI chatbot application due to unexpectedly high pre-registration numbers requiring server expansion. The delay underscored strong player interest in AI-driven character interaction experiences.

MARVEL Tōkon: Fighting Souls Hidden Content: Arc System Works developers revealed that undiscovered hidden elements exist within Deadpool’s character, encouraging continued community exploration and discussion.

Star Citizen Live Demo Issues: The official live demonstration of the long-in-development MMO experienced multiple bugs during broadcast, generating significant community commentary about the project’s development status.

Steam Sales: This week’s Steam sales featured substantial discounts on classic titles, including “Klonoa 1 & 2 Encore” at 75% off and “Risk of Rain” at 80% off, highlighting renewed interest in retro and indie games.
